在当今的数字时代,社交媒体和开源平台的用户信息的收集变得日益重要。尤其是抖音和GitHub这两个平台,它们各自有着庞大的用户群体。本文将详细介绍如何抓取抖音和GitHub的粉丝姓名,包括使用的工具、方法和潜在的挑战。
什么是数据抓取?
数据抓取是指从网页或应用程序中提取数据的过程。对于想要进行抖音粉丝姓名抓取和GitHub粉丝姓名抓取的用户来说,理解这一过程至关重要。
数据抓取的目的
- 收集用户信息以进行分析
- 进行市场调研
- 监控社交媒体趋势
抖音粉丝姓名抓取
抖音的用户结构
抖音是一个以短视频为主的社交平台,用户活跃度高,内容丰富。抓取抖音粉丝姓名的目的包括:
- 了解粉丝的活跃度
- 分析用户行为
抖音粉丝姓名抓取的方法
-
使用爬虫工具
- 常用工具:Python、Scrapy、Beautiful Soup
- 需要了解基本的HTML结构
-
利用API接口
- 一些第三方API可以帮助获取用户信息
- 注意API的调用限制
-
手动抓取
- 直接在网页上查看粉丝信息
- 适合小规模数据收集
抖音数据抓取的挑战
- 反爬虫机制:抖音有较为严格的反爬虫机制,需要注意请求频率和方式。
- 法律问题:抓取用户信息时需要遵循当地法律法规。
GitHub粉丝姓名抓取
GitHub的用户结构
GitHub是全球最大的开源代码托管平台,用户通常以开发者和技术人员为主。抓取GitHub粉丝姓名的意义在于:
- 了解开发者的背景
- 分析项目的受欢迎程度
GitHub粉丝姓名抓取的方法
-
利用GitHub API
- GitHub提供丰富的API接口,方便用户获取公开信息
- 需注册GitHub账户以获取API密钥
-
使用爬虫技术
- Python的Requests库和Beautiful Soup非常适合用于抓取网页
- 解析用户主页中的粉丝列表
-
数据清洗和处理
- 抓取的数据可能需要进行清洗,以去除重复和无效信息
GitHub数据抓取的挑战
- API调用限制:需注意API调用频率和每日请求上限。
- 隐私保护:在抓取和使用用户数据时需要遵循相关法律。
常用工具推荐
Python
- 使用Python编写抓取脚本是最流行的方式,以下是常用的库:
- Requests:用于发送HTTP请求
- Beautiful Soup:用于解析HTML和XML文档
- Scrapy:一个强大的爬虫框架
数据分析工具
- 抓取后,可以使用Pandas、NumPy等工具进行数据分析和处理。
FAQ(常见问题解答)
抖音粉丝姓名抓取是否合法?
抖音的用户信息通常受到隐私保护,抓取前请确保遵循相关法律法规,避免侵犯用户隐私。
如何避免抖音和GitHub的反爬虫机制?
- 控制请求频率,避免频繁请求
- 使用代理IP来分散请求来源
- 模拟浏览器行为,伪装请求头信息
抖音与GitHub的抓取方式有何不同?
- 抖音更偏向于短视频内容,数据抓取主要依靠爬虫和第三方API;而GitHub数据通常通过API调用来获取。
抓取数据后如何进行分析?
- 可以使用数据分析工具,如Excel、Pandas等,对抓取的数据进行可视化和统计分析。
结论
抖音和GitHub的粉丝姓名抓取是一个复杂但有趣的过程。通过合适的工具和方法,用户可以有效获取和分析数据,为商业决策提供支持。然而,进行数据抓取时必须遵循法律法规,保护用户隐私。希望本文能够为您的数据抓取之旅提供有价值的参考!
正文完